The Science Behind Laughter
When you giggle, your mind triggers endorphins — the brain’s biological mood boosters. These chemical reactions reduce tension-causing chemicals like adrenal hormones and raise your mood index. Consider laughter as a mental gym session for your whole being — it supports your immunity, eases pain, and relaxes your body tension for up to a long while.

Physical Effects of Laughing
Every laugh boosts oxygen intake, energizes your cardiovascular system, and increases circulation — comparable to light workout. No wonder people claim laughter adds years to your life!

Therapeutic Laughter Sessions
Ever observed how you feel happier when you’re in a group? That’s because laughter is social glue. Laughter yoga and wellness circles use this principle by combining body movement, mindful breathing, and joyful laughter to free emotions and create connection quickly.
